“"once a public defender moves to withdraw from the representation of a client based on a conflict due to adverse or hostile interests between the two clients, under section 27.53(3), Florida Statutes (1991), a trial court must grant separation representation."”
9 later decisions quote this exact passage · from the majoritye.g. Hope v. State · Banks v. State“should be extremely cautious when denying defendants the opportunity to present testimony or evidence on their behalf, especially where a defendant is on trial for his or her life”
1 later decision quote this exact passage · from the majority“We can think of few instances where a conflict is more prejudicial than when one client is being called to testify against another.”
